Land surface temperature retrieval and spatiotemporal variation analysis in Hangzhou City based on GEE platform and Landsat8 data
Land surface temperature(LST)is an important parameter of surface physical process,which is closely related to thermal environment,and has an important impact on urban climate,ecosystem and ur-ban planning.Therefore,based on Google Earth Engine(GEE)platform,this paper obtains Landsat8 data set of Hangzhou City at the same time in 2015,2018 and 2021(May 28th),and applies the single-win-dow algorithm to perform LST retrieval.The correlation between normalized differens vegetation index(NDVI)and LST is studied.The results show that:using the single-window algorithm to retrieve the Han-gzhou LST has a high accuracy.From the perspective of time change,from 2015 to 2021,the maximum LST in Hangzhou showed a rising trend,while the minimum LST was decreased.From the perspective of spatial change,from 2015 to 2021,the areas with high LST in Hangzhou are mainly distributed in the con-struction land,while the areas with low LST are mainly distributed in the areas with high water and vege-tation coverage.In the three periods,there is a negative correlation between the inversion results of Hang-zhou LST and NDVI.The correlation coefficients of Hangzhou LST and NDVI in 2015,2018 and 2021 are-0.13,-0.05 and-0.11,respectively.The results can provide a basis for the analysis and response of Hangzhou's thermal environment.
